WHAT TO INCUDE IN A BOOK REVIEW:
1. The book’s bibliography information in proper format: Author, last name first. Title in italics. Publisher location: Publisher, copyright date.
2. Your book rating - 1-5 stars
3. Brief description of the plot.
4. What you liked or disliked about the book.
5. Why?
6. Additional information that other readers might want to know.

Example:
Hughes, Mark Peter. Lemonade Mouth. NY: Delacorte Press, 2007.
5 Stars
A group of high school students thrown together in detention form a band to play at a school talent show and end up competing with a wildly popular local rock band.
I liked this book because it was funny, but seemed true to life. I thought most students could identify with the students in this book.
It was also fun because it was set in RI.
